In this article, I want to share with you my strategy for maximizing credit card points using six different Chase credit cards: Chase Freedom, Chase Freedom Flex, Chase Sapphire Preferred, Ink Business Unlimited, Ink Business Cash, and Ink Business Preferred. By using these cards together, you can earn over 80 free hotel nights around the world.

First, I highly recommend the Chase Freedom and Chase Freedom Flex cards for earning rewards on everyday purchases. These cards offer 5% cash back on rotating categories each quarter, as well as 1% cash back on all other purchases. On top of that, you get 20,000 points per card when you spend $500 in the first three months, so that’s a total of 40,000 points just for spending $1,000!

Another great card to consider is the Chase Sapphire Preferred card, especially for travel-related expenses. This card offers 2X points on travel and dining purchases, as well as 1 point per dollar on all other purchases. Plus, there’s a sign-up bonus of 60,000 points after you spend $4,000 in the first three months of opening the account. This card is crucial to our strategy because it allows you to take all the points you earn and combine them onto one card. Once you do that, all the points become transferable to partners like Hyatt or Marriott.

If you’re a business owner, the Ink Business Unlimited card is perfect for you. It offers 1.5% cash back on all purchases and comes with a sign-up bonus of 90,000 points after you spend $6,000 in the first three months of opening the account. Plus, there’s no annual fee!

The Ink Business Cash card is another great option for business owners, offering 5% cash back on office supply purchases, internet, cable, and phone services. It also offers 2% cash back at gas stations and restaurants, and 1% cash back on all other purchases. Just like the Ink Business Unlimited card, it comes with a sign-up bonus of 90,000 points after you spend $6,000 in the first three months of opening the account.

Finally, the Ink Business Preferred card is designed for businesses with more significant expenses. It offers 3X points on travel, shipping purchases, internet, cable, and phone services, and advertising purchases made with social media sites and search engines. There’s a sign-up bonus of 100,000 points after you spend $15,000 in the first three months of opening the account, but it does have an annual fee of $95.

Once you finish this six-card strategy, you’ll have earned 412,000 Chase points, which is equivalent to 82 free nights at Category 1 hotels. And the best part is that you can use these points all over the world! I’ve found that leaving the USA can give you even better value for your points. For example, I’ve stayed at the Hyatt Regency Istanbul Atakoy and the Hyatt Regency Dubai, both of which provided stunning views and luxurious amenities for less than 8,000 points per night each.

 

Hyatt Regency Istanbul Atakoy:

Located in the Atakoy neighborhood of Istanbul, the Hyatt Regency Istanbul Atakoy is a luxurious hotel that provides guests with stunning views of the Marmara Sea. The hotel features spacious rooms and suites, an outdoor pool, and a fitness center. Guests can also enjoy a variety of dining options at the hotel, including the rooftop restaurant, Cloud 34, which offers panoramic views of the city. For those looking to explore Istanbul, the hotel is conveniently located near popular attractions such as the Blue Mosque and the Grand Bazaar. Hyatt Regency Dubai:

Located in the historic Deira neighborhood of Dubai, the Hyatt Regency Dubai is a luxurious hotel that provides guests with easy access to popular attractions such as the Gold Souk and Dubai Creek. The hotel features spacious rooms and suites, a rooftop pool, and a fitness center. Guests can also enjoy a variety of dining options at the hotel, including the award-winning restaurant, Miyako, which offers authentic Japanese cuisine. For those looking to relax and unwind, the hotel also has a luxurious spa. Hyatt Regency Cartagena:

Located in the vibrant Bocagrande neighborhood of Cartagena, Colombia, the Hyatt Regency Cartagena is a luxurious hotel that provides guests with stunning views of the Caribbean Sea. The hotel features spacious rooms and suites, an outdoor pool, and a fitness center. Guests can also enjoy a variety of dining options at the hotel, including the rooftop bar, Kokaú, which offers panoramic views of the city. For those looking to explore Cartagena, the hotel is conveniently located near popular attractions such as the Castillo San Felipe de Barajas and the historic Old Town.
